Pets
At Delrado Apartments in Florissant, MO, pets are warmly welcomed, with their own on-site bark park. The community’s Florissant location puts local parks and green spaces just minutes away, ideal for outdoor time with your pets. Everyday life here blends convenience, comfort, and pet-friendly living in one inviting community.